Quick verdict

Solflare Card is the more cost-effective option for everyday spending and travel thanks to its free virtual cards, no monthly fee, no top-up fee. Paga is the better fit for power users who need bank-transfer funding.

Run the numbers against your own usage. Solflare Card runs free to create plus no top-up fee per top-up; Paga runs about $3.76 plus a 1.2% top-up. For one or two subscriptions the first column wins; for bank-transfer funding, the second does.

Solflare Card works out cheaper: no virtual card issuance fee, free account maintenance, no top-up fee. Paga adds about $3.76 per virtual card, $1.08 a month, a 1.2% top-up fee.

Paga asks for ID + proof at signup; Solflare Card asks for ID + proof. If a light sign-up is the priority, the one with the lower KYC label is the faster route.
